Indulge in this creamy Bacon & Goat Cheese Green Bean Casserole, a delicious twist on a holiday classic. Featuring tender green beans, savory bacon, earthy mushrooms, and rich goat cheese in a creamy sauce, all topped with crispy fried onions. Trim the ends of the fresh green beans and cut them in half width-wise.
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Add the cut green beans and boil for 2-4 minutes until slightly tender.
Using a wire skimmer or slotted spoon, carefully scoop the green beans out of the pot and plunge them into a mixing bowl filled with ice water to stop the cooking process.
Make the Goat Cheese and Mushroom Sauce:
In a frying pan over medium heat, cook the bacon until crispy. Set aside on a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ess grease.
Drain most of the bacon grease from the pan. Add butter and melt. Add the chopped mushrooms and sauté for 3-4 minutes, stirring often.
Add minced garlic, minced shallot, kosher salt, and pepper. Cook for an additional 1-2 minutes, stirring frequently.
Reduce heat to medium-low and sprinkle the mushroom mixture with flour. Stir until fully combined.
While whisking, slowly pour in ½ cup of chicken broth. Whisk until the flour is fully combined with the broth.
Add the remaining chicken broth and dry white wine. Simmer and whisk for 30 seconds. Stir in the cream, a generous pinch of ground nutmeg, and crumbled goat cheese. Continue whisking for 4-7 minutes until the goat cheese has melted and the mixture thickens to a gravy-like consistency. Remove from heat.
Assemble & Bake:
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
Drain the green beans and combine them with the goat cheese sauce and crumbled bacon.
Spread the mixture evenly into a 9x13-inch casserole dish. Cover with foil and bake for 25 minutes.
Remove the foil and bake for an additional 20-25 minutes, until the sauce is bubbly and the green beans are tender.
Top the casserole with French fried onions and bake for another 5 minutes.
Let stand for 5 minutes before serving.
Notes
Pour & Bake Quick Method: 2-3 drained 15 oz cans of green beans can be used in place of fresh green beans and 2 10.5 oz cans of cream of mushroom can be used in place of from-scratch mushroom sauce. Simply mix green beans, cream of mushroom, crumbled bacon, goat cheese, nutmeg, and salt and pepper to taste. Bake uncovered for 25-30 minutes, top with french fried onions and bake 5 minutes longer.
